India already had an idea of ​​Pakistan's nature. Perhaps that's why Foreign Minister S Jaishankar greeted Bilawal from a distance before the SCO meeting. The warmth that Jaishankar showed while welcoming other foreign ministers, he did not show the same enthusiasm while welcoming Bilawal. Bilawal stood near for the photo click, but by then Jaishankar had turned his eyes towards the front.

Today is the birthday of Prime Minister Narendra Modi. On this occasion, PM Modi released 3 out of 8 cheetahs from Namibia in the quarantine enclosures built in the Kuno-Palpur Sanctuary in Madhya Pradesh. These cheetahs were brought to Gwalior airport by special aircraft. From here he was taken to kuno National Park by Chinook helicopter.

PM Narendra Modi’s Birthday: The Bharatiya Janata Party (BJP) will celebrate Prime Minister Narendra Modi's birthday for a period of 16 days as Seva Pakhwara (service fortnight). To celebrate PM’s birthday, BJP has decided to organise events from September 17 (his birthday) to October 2.
